From Natalie, TN:

I sometimes do promotional modeling and have just finished an assignment. My question is how long should you be expected to stand without a break?

Dear Natalie:

That is a very good question. When I have worked at trade shows, I always ask about the salary, working hours and break time. It is really important to be able to take breaks. Especially if you are wearing a costume or holding items that are awkward and or heavy. You must be able to take breaks on a regular basis. Depending on the situation, I would like to be able to take a short break at least every 2-3 hours.

Before the next job, make sure you have things very clear as to how long you will work, and when you can take breaks throughout the day. It is always best to get these agreements in writing so there are no questions about what you agreed upon before accepting the booking.
